WiMAX ready to boost mobile internet in India: Samsung

Image
Making a strong case for WiMAX as the perfect technology for speedy roll-out of mobile internet access in India, Korea-based Samsung Electronics has offered its services and expertise along with its global partners to Indian operators to boost broadband penetration. “We have successfully deployed commercial mobile WiMAX networks in over three dozen countries in Asia, Americas and Europe, covering 15-crore people, which will go up to 30-crore by the end of this year. Mobile WiMAX is suitable for India for its speedy deployment,” Samsung Electronics Vice-President (Global Sales and Marketing Team, Telecom Systems) Hung Song told The Hindu. Samsung launches S5620 Monte phone

Image
Samsung India has expanded its touchscreen mobile phone line-up in India with the launch of S5620 Monte. Samsung S5620 has a 3" TFT touch screen and comes equipped with Smart unlock, accelerometer sensor, 3.15 mega pixel camera and geo-tagging. Other features include smile detection capability, Bluetooth, 3.5mm audio jack, Google Maps, Stereo FM Radio and image editing applications. The 3G-ready phone claims to offer 9 hours, 42 minutes of talk time. The phone's internal memory is 200 MB which can be expanded using a microSD card. Samsung S5620 is priced at Rs 8,850 approximately.

Samsung Metro S5350 3G Handset Arrives in India

Image
Samsung has announced the launch of its latest phone, the Metro branded S5350 in India. The Metro is a mid-range phone directed at the young user and comes loaded with an Instant Messenger application and a host of social networking widgets. It also offers quick access to Google applications and sites like Flickr and Picasa. The phone features a 3.2 megapixel camera and is 3G ready as well. The Metro comes with 256MB of internal memory. You can add a microSD card and expand the memory upto 16GB. The phone also supports nine regional languages. With India getting ready for 3G and BSNL already launching 3G services in various places across the country, a cheap, affordable 3G handset does make sense now. As for the S5350, the phone will cost you Rs. 8,250.

First Samsung Dual Sim Touchscreen B5722 in India

Image
Samsung has announced the launch of its latest touchscreen handset, the B5722 in India. The device happens to be the first touchscreen from the company to support two SIM cards. The phone will also be known as the B5722 DUOS. The phone boasts of features like a decent 3.2 mega pixel camera, 30 MB memory (expandable to 8 GB with SD card ) and a very respectable 14 hours of talk and a 20 day standby time. The B5722 is a GSM+GSM dual SIM phone and the user will be able to use two GSM SIM cards in a single phone. Users can switch from one SIM to another without having to switch off the handset. Let's now take a look at the other features of the device. Being a touchscreen device, it runs Samsung's proprietary TouchWiz UI atop Samsung's OS. It supports various IM platforms for social networking and has FM radio as well.
